Thanks, yes I noticed that yesterday, the new vw shunt is so compact and they are like "built-in" into each battery and they do a SUM inside the control unit.I have a T6.1 Beach with only one leisure battery under the left seat, and the upper display monitor shunt is attached to the negative terminal of that battery. I had a Victron SmartShunt installed right before the factory shunt under the passenger seat next to the battery. They were also able to fit the 100/20 SmartSolar controller under there too. It’s tight, but it all fit.
